New Jersey Basic Needs Information Hub - Get Food This Week

Food pantries and soup kitchens are good options for anyone needing access to food quickly, this includes students and their family members. Eligibility for assistance differs depending on the local organization you are seeking support from. There are several organizations that only require you to be a New Jersey resident and others that welcome everyone, no questions asked.

The government shutdown is now entering its fourth week...

As of November 1st, nearly 41.7 million SNAP participants and their families are at risk of a disruption in their benefits, including 827,000 New Jersey residents, or about 9% of our state’s population. Many of these households include someone who is elderly or disabled and already struggles to put food on the table.

At ACI’s CommUnity Market, we currently serve over 200 individuals with disabilities and their families monthly. We’re struggling to meet the growing need and anticipate it will only get worse; our shelves are nearly bare.

With SNAP benefits at risk, we expect many more food-insecure families to come through our doors seeking nutritious food to feed their families.

As of December 31st, the premium tax credits for enrollees of the Affordable Care Act (ACA) marketplace are set to expire. The result will be a premium increase of over $1,000 annually for many consumers.

Nearly 450,000 New Jerseyans get coverage under the ACA. How will the increase in health care coverage premiums affect you?

Senator Cory Booker has asked the ACI to collect stories from people who are impacted by this. How has ACA benefitted you and your family? Will you still be able to afford healthcare after December 31st? How will the healthcare needs of you and your family be impacted if the tax credits are not renewed?

Various resources from Senator Andy Kim:

Our office will also be hosting a Constituent Services Resource Fair on Monday, October 6th from 2-6pm at Raritan Valley Community College (118 Lamington Rd., Branchburg, NJ 08876). Resources will be geared toward help people can get during a federal government shutdown from local and state government agencies, as well as community organizations and nonprofits.

As things remain uncertain in Washington D.C., we wanted to share some additional resources that may be helpful to you in New Jersey, now or at another point in the future.

Housing
- If you need immediate services such as a shelter, call the NJ hotline 2-1-1.
- NJ Housing Help are a great resource for homeowners, landlords, and tenants to prevent evictions. Dial 888-691-3002 to get in touch. https://www.housinghelpnj.org

Food Resources
- NJ Get Food This Week: https://www.nj.gov/basicneeds/food/get-food-this-week.shtml
- NJ Food Assistance Programs: https://www.nj.gov/disabilities/essential-needs/food-assistance

Mental Health Resources
- For someone experiencing a mental health, substance use, or su***de crisis, call or text 988 or chat with the Lifeline at 988lifeline.org and be connected to trained crisis counselors in the 988 Su***de and Crisis Lifeline network. These crisis counselors are trained to help anyone experiencing a mental health crisis or emotional distress, and they can resolve more than 80-90 percent of contacts over the phone, text or chat.
- In New Jersey specifically, dial 211 to speak with a resources specialist or text your zip code to 898-211 to text. You can also email the organization at info@nj211.org.

Even though there is a federal government shutdown, SNAP recipients will receive their October 2025 benefits at their regular time.

New Jersey residents whose applications are approved in October 2025 will receive those benefits for the month of October.

Check www.NJSNAP.gov for updates.
